Output ec7455ebd865613de6c69e32a417efd4d7d2c806249d2729a42e3472d52cd5df:1

value
1109059
script pubkey
OP_0 OP_PUSHBYTES_20 e21049676fdad8accd9a2872e08c6e571ee347da
address
bc1quggyjem0mtv2env69pewprrw2u0wx3769srlvm
transaction
ec7455ebd865613de6c69e32a417efd4d7d2c806249d2729a42e3472d52cd5df
confirmations
38967
spent
true